在 web开发中经常会碰到需要动态监听输入框值变化的情况,如果使用onkeydown、onkeypress、onkeyup 这个几个键盘事件来监测的话,监听不了右键的复制、剪贴和粘贴这些操作,处理组合快捷键也很麻烦。因此今天这篇文章向大家介绍一种完美的解决方案:结合 oninput 和 onprop...
分类:
其他好文 时间:
2015-05-13 14:38:35
阅读次数:
149
由来很多人对ValueAnimator不熟悉,其实ValueAnimator的功能是非常强大的。它按照设定的时间和规则,在Update方法中将value友from变化到to。说起来很简单~动画原理我们可以使用ValueAnimator,将其由一个值变化为另外一个值,然后根据值的变化,按照一定的规则,动态修改View的属性,比如View的位置、透明度、旋转角度、大小等,即可完成了动画的效果。Yeah,...
分类:
移动开发 时间:
2015-05-02 12:28:31
阅读次数:
260
在上次初次使用Freemarker作为模版后,我再次使用它。这次的需求是:xml文档的某个节点的属性A和其一个子节点的某个属性B有关联,属性B的值需要随着属性A的值变化。而属性A的值有4个值,现在需要把这个节点输出4次,每次属性A和B的值分别为4个值中的一个。面对这个需求,既然在freemarker...
分类:
编程语言 时间:
2015-04-30 12:11:57
阅读次数:
141
适用场景:有隐变量的时候特别适用。 EM算法主要分为两个步骤:E步和M步。 输入:选择参数的初值theta,进行迭代。 E步: 每次迭代改变初值。定义Q函数。Q函数为迭代的期望值。 M步: 求使E步得到的Q函数最大的theta值。 最后,重复进行E步和M步。直到最终theta值变化较小...
分类:
编程语言 时间:
2015-04-24 22:26:07
阅读次数:
244
原文:hidden change事件 对于隐藏域hidden无法触发onchange的解决方法:在更改此隐藏域的时候,调用下它的onchange方法,使用jquery的话, 就直接加上 $("#hiddenid").change(); 如果给表单添加了change事件,那么hidden表单的值变化了...
分类:
其他好文 时间:
2015-04-18 12:48:13
阅读次数:
136
参考链接:http://tieba.baidu.com/p/2655013091#40457365538l
效果图:
这里,我们制作的波浪是通过改变mesh上的顶点来实现的。更准确的说,是改变mesh上顶点的y值,从而形成一种高度变化的效果。
1.通过观察,我们发现每个顶点的y值变化的情况都不一样,因此,很容易想到将顶点的y值与该顶点的x,z值关联起来。
2...
分类:
编程语言 时间:
2015-04-17 18:23:58
阅读次数:
211
视图动画,只有view可以使用。在android3.0以后,属性动画。ValueAnimation 可以记录属性变化的过程,所以他的对象是任何object。所以ValueAnimation 的真正目的就是对object的某个值做一系列根据setInterpolator的值变化函数。而ValueAni...
分类:
移动开发 时间:
2015-04-06 14:06:09
阅读次数:
166
上一篇文章提到列表定时器,后来在开发中,项目中增加了 延时功能。
问题来了
我如何对已经运行的Timer 进行管理呢
思路:初始化,循环实体对象的时候,动态创建n个Timer
当某个属性的值变化时,就将对应的Timer 清除,重新创建一个Timer
下面看看,我改进的Timer
function
Timer_V1(itemid,
ti...
一个函数的微分与它的导数也略有区别,微分是函数的线性增量(变化),而导数是函数的变化率(也就是函数值变化/自变量变化)。
分类:
其他好文 时间:
2015-03-30 22:39:49
阅读次数:
130
一家互联网公司到底值多少钱?IPO前看融资估值,IPO后市值就是标的。以往,互联网企业靠自身内在驱动成长,市值变化不大,但放在当下“互联网+”的时代背景下,投资、入股的局越来越多,市值排名也就会出现冰火两重天的现象,这也是为什么游戏、工具类上市企业退市几率最高的原因。如果把时间放到2014-2015年来审视下主流互联网企业的市值会发现,BAT变化不大,但二线企业剧烈震荡。
拿两家最具代表性的企业...
分类:
其他好文 时间:
2015-03-28 08:49:40
阅读次数:
215